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ers

On December 17, 2021, the Village Super Market, Inc. Board of Directors appointed Kevin Begley to serve on the Audit Committee of the Board of Directors of the Company and Stephen F. Rooney to serve on the Compensation Committee of the Board of Directors of the Company to fill positions on the Committees previously held by Peter Lavoy, who did not stand for reelection at the 2021 Annual Meeting. Both Mr. Begley and Mr. Rooney have served as Directors of the Company since June 2009.


Item 5.07 Submission of Matters to a Vote of Security Holders

    The Company’s annual meeting of shareholders was held on December 17, 2021.  The following persons were elected as directors pursuant to the following votes: 
Directors For Withheld
Robert Sumas 42,953,105  3,232,994 
William Sumas 43,604,305  2,581,794 
John P. Sumas 42,841,040  3,345,059 
Kevin Begley 45,258,098  928,001 
Nicholas Sumas 43,635,235  2,550,864 
John J. Sumas 42,947,815  3,238,284 
Steven Crystal 43,876,669  2,309,430 
Stephen Rooney 45,258,412  927,687 

    The shareholders approved a proposal to ratify the appointment of KPMG LLP as the Company’s independent registered public accounting firm for the 2022 fiscal year. The vote totals were as follows: For – 47,361,400; Against – 125,820; Abstain – 13,255.

Item 8.01   Other Events

    On December 17, 2021, the Company announced that its Board of Directors declared quarterly cash dividends of $0.25 per Class A common share and $0.1625 per Class B common share.  The dividends will be payable on January 27, 2022 to shareholders of record at the close of business on January 6, 2022.
